Background technology
Under electrostatic field, the cell membrane potentials such as fruits and vegetables meat change, and reduce the activity of biological enzyme, breathe generation The activity of thanking is suppressed, and therefore, fruits and vegetables meat is positioned in electrostatic field environment, can effectively improve fresh-keeping effect;It is existing quiet Electric field preservation technology mostly uses greatly high voltage direct current steady electric field.Since the voltage in high voltage direct current steady electric field source is fixed, it is difficult to protect Demonstrate,prove various fruits and vegetables meats obtain it is good fresh-keeping;And electric field source is permanently switched on, while there is also high-voltage electrical apparatus to be of coupled connections Problem causes freshness preserving equipment voltage height, safety poor, and the reliability of fresh-keeping effect is relatively low.
For the relatively low problem of the reliability of above-mentioned direct current constant electric field fresh-keeping effect, effective solution side is not yet proposed Case.

Further, which includes rectification unit 110 and inversion unit 111;The rectification unit 110 For carrying out rectification to external power supply;Inversion unit 111 is used to, according to regulating command, carry out at inversion the electric energy after rectification Reason, the electric energy of output setting voltage and setpoint frequency.In actual implementation, it exports, is serially connected with after the rectified unit rectification of electric energy Internal direct current busbar, and concatenate inversion unit;The rectification unit and inversion unit are integrally formed Technics of Power Electronic Conversion circuit, function Be to realize the input of prime power rectifier, and controlled by middle control circuit, output-controlled voltage, frequency electromagnetic energy.
Above-mentioned rectification unit is usually made of main circuit, filter and transformer;The rectification unit can pass through power supply electricity The main half-wave rectifier of rectification circuit, full-wave rectifier or bridge rectifier in road realize three kinds;The bridge rectifier can be with For full-bridge rectifier, or half bridge rectifier;Wherein, half bridge rectifier generally includes two triodes or metal-oxide-semiconductor composition Rectification circuit;Full-bridge rectifier generally includes the rectification circuit of four triodes or metal-oxide-semiconductor composition;Full-bridge rectifier is in rectification In the process, AC wave shape can first be changed into same polarity and carry out rectification again, and output can all be formed by fully entering waveform, therefore, The capacity usage ratio of full-bridge rectifier is higher, and load capacity is also stronger;Based on this, the present embodiment is preferably by above-mentioned rectification unit It is realized by full-bridge rectifier, to obtain stable DC source.
Above-mentioned inversion unit can be realized by a variety of full-controlled switch devices, for example, gate level turn-off thyristor, electric power Field-effect transistor, igbt;Since gallium nitride has high broadband, high critical breakdown electric field, high saturated electrons The advantages of drift velocity, high electromobility, therefore, the above-mentioned inversion unit in the present embodiment, pass through gallium nitride (GaN) full-control type Switching device realizes that reliable inversion exports under high frequency to realize.
In the present embodiment, the prime of above-mentioned Technics of Power Electronic Conversion circuit uses full-bridge rectification, can obtain stable direct current Voltage source, rear class realize transformation, frequency conversion output using inverter bridge.To ensure the reliability of device, previous elements can be used integrated Gallium nitride full-controlled switch device can be used in formula single-phase full-wave rectifer circuit, rear class, and to realize, reliable inversion exports under high frequency.
Further, above-mentioned voltage conversion circuit includes isolated form voltage changer 130, which will It is exported after electric energy boosting.By the isolated form voltage changer, the front stage electrical isolation of circuit may be implemented, avoid it is primary with Electrical couplings connection between secondary high pressure output so that electrostatic field generating means are with good electrical security and reliably Property.
Above-mentioned voltage conversion circuit is designed by rational transducer parameters, and equipment is made to have across low frequency and high frequency operating mode Ability has the advantages that wide range of frequencies adjustment, adjusting range can reach 10Hz~10kHz.Traditional work frequency circuit and high frequency Circuit design is respectively given priority to, and used permeability magnetic material is different, and frequency range is smaller, therefore same magnetic core converter is realized Frequency wide range regulation is more difficult.The present embodiment designs during realization by using rational transducer parameters, cooperation The Rational choice of permeability magnetic material, the means such as optimization converter itself control algolithm, may be implemented wide frequency ranges output.

Above-mentioned discharge circuit includes plate electrodes 140 and grounding electrode 141;The plate electrodes 140 and grounding electrode 141 are oppositely arranged;Plate electrodes 140 and grounding electrode 141 are set in freshness preserving equipment.The material of the plate electrodes can be with For platinum (Pt), the alloy of copper (Cu), zinc (Zn), silver-colored (Ag) or various metals.
For example, when plate electrodes are set at the top of the storeroom of freshness preserving equipment, which, which can be arranged, is storing The bottom of room;When plate electrodes are set to the left side of the storeroom of freshness preserving equipment, which can be arranged in storeroom Right side;Certainly, the position of plate electrodes and grounding electrode can also exchange, to make discharge circuit and storeroom entirety shape At space static electricity field.In general, the electrostatic field generated is between plate electrodes and grounding electrode, therefore fresh-keeping object is placed on Between plate electrodes and grounding electrode, the fresh-keeping environments of frequency conversion electrostatic field are realized.
Above-mentioned grounding electrode can be accomplished in several ways;For example, the grounding electrode can be connect with the earth, it is such as following Shown in Fig. 4;In addition, the grounding electrode may be the grounding electrode of form of a metal plate, at this point, the grounding electrode is exhausted with ground Edge is not connected to ground;The grounding electrode is oppositely arranged with above-mentioned plate electrodes, parallel alignment, shape between two metallic plates At space exchanging electrostatic field.
In order to improve adaptability of the electrostatic field generating means to application environment, above-mentioned power input interface is additionally operable to connect The power supply of a variety of power supply parameters;The power supply parameter includes voltage class and alternating current-direct current type.The power input interface can connect 110V~220V different voltages grade alternating current-direct current Mixed design types, wide input voltage range ensure that the electrostatic field generating means exist It can reliably working under different power supply scenes.

A kind of electrostatic field generating means provided in an embodiment of the present invention, the control method of freshness preserving equipment and electrostatic field propose A kind of preservation technology based on exchange electrostatic field, which can adjust output field strength peak value, field strength has changed and field strength is made Use the time;In order to ensure good fresh-keeping effect, the exchange electrostatic field is firstly the need of the suitable field strength peak value of selection, identical life Object is under different field conditions, and the effect of generation has differences, and therefore, for the feature of biology, selects suitable field intensity peak Value has best hoarding effect;The exchange electrostatic field also needs to select suitable alternative frequency, different electric field frequencies different Voltage change ratio du/dt bring different field strength change rates, best field strength needed for different fresh-keeping objects is different, because This is directed to different fresh-keeping objects, selects specific field strength change rate, and freshness preserving equipment can be made to have best fresh-keeping effect;Separately Outside, which also needs to select suitable field strength transmitting strategy, for above-mentioned field strength peak value and field strength change rate, combination Generate the combined strategy of different field strength peak values based on time series, different field strength change rates, it can be deduced that each fresh-keeping object, Antistaling storing adjusts required best exchange electrostatic field.
A kind of electrostatic field generating means provided in an embodiment of the present invention, the control method of freshness preserving equipment and electrostatic field change Traditional fixed voltage, fixed frequency, the defect being permanently switched on using automatic pressure-transforming converter technique can be according to fresh-keeping objects Temperature, water content and reservoir status, select best field strength peak value, field strength change rate target, generate the spy based on time series Determine the electrostatic field environment of field strength peak value, field strength change rate, to effectively change biological cell membrane potential state, inhibits biological enzyme Activity, reduce respiratory metabolism activity, inhibit bacterial reproduction, reach optimal anti-staling effect.
